Fiber Optic Cables in Communication Transmission

Fiber optic cables transmit data as pulses of light, carrying information such as voice, video, and internet signals over long distances at high speeds.

Fiber optic cables use light signals instead of electrical signals to transmit information. These light pulses are generated by lasers or LEDs and travel through thin strands of glass or plastic called optical fibers, which are surrounded by cladding that reflects the light back into the core to prevent signal loss . The light acts as a carrier wave that is modulated to encode data, allowing the transmission of telephone calls, internet communication, cable television, and other digital information .

How Fiber Optics Work

The core of a fiber optic cable guides the light, while the cladding ensures total internal reflection, keeping the light contained within the fiber . There are two main types of fibers: single-mode, which allows one light path for long-distance communication, and multi-mode, which allows multiple light paths for shorter distances . At the receiving end, a photoelectric detector converts the light pulses back into electrical signals that devices can interpret .

Advantages of Fiber Optic Transmission

Fiber optics can transmit vast amounts of data at extremely high speeds with minimal signal loss, making them ideal for modern telecommunications and internet infrastructure . They are immune to electromagnetic interference, can cover long distances without repeaters, and provide higher bandwidth than traditional copper cables . This makes them essential for high-speed internet, data centers, and backbone networks. In summary, fiber optic cables transmit information encoded in light, enabling fast, reliable, and high-capacity communication for a wide range of applications, from everyday internet use to advanced scientific and industrial systems .
